    The Four Stroke EngineThe sound o a Harley-Davidson motorcycle is highly recognizable and unmistakable. But whatcauses that signicant sound?

    The heart o a Harley-Davidson motorcycle is the engine. Harley-Davidson motorcycles arepowered by an internal combustion engine. This means the engine burns uel inside.

    There are our strokes or stages in the engine cycle. The our strokes o the cycle are intake,compression, ignition, and exhaust. Bike lingo or this is: suck, squeeze, bang and blow. Each 180

    degree turn o fy-wheel is one event stroke. The fywheel must make two revolutions to completeone power cycle o the motor.

    WORD BOXcylinder A chamber in which a piston slides to compress a fuid

    exhaust valve A valve though which burned gases rom a cylinder escape

    fywheel A heavy wheel that stores kinetic energy and regulates the operation o

    an engine

    intake valve A valve that controls the fow o uel-air mixture to be drawn into the cylinder

    piston A round piece that ts inside a cylinder and moves up and down underfuid pressure

    spark plug A device that ts in the head o an engine cylinder that ignites the uel-airmixture by means o an electric spark

    Intake Stroke

    During the intake stroke, the fywheel draws

    the piston downward drawing in an atomizedmixture o air and uel into the cylinder.

    Compression Stroke

    The intake valve closes. The piston movesupward and compresses the air/uel mixture.

    Ignition Stroke

    When the piston reaches the top, the sparkplug res and the compressed air/uel mixture

    explodes. As the mixture burns, it expandsdriving the piston downward again.

    Exhaust Stroke

    The piston moves up the cylinder and the

    exhaust valve opens allowing the exhaust toescape and the process starts again.
